This document outlines the process for uploading, processing and sharing presentations and videos via SlideShare and Picasa Web Albums respectively. Sharing of digital materials can be undertaken using a variety of methods and sites ‐ this document depicts just two possible solutions.

Embed Code Snippet
This area also features an embed code snippet, which will enable you to feature the slideshow in 3rd
party websites like blogs and wikis.
If this snippet does not appear here you may need to activate the option. To do this click on “Edit
Presentation” just beside the title (Figure 7 above) and tick the option in the privacy section that reads
“Allow embedding outside SlideShare” (Figure 8 below).

14. Visibility Options
As shown in Figure 13 (above) there are three distinct visibility levels. As the Picasa and Picasa Web
Albums Help page discusses (http://picasa.google.com/support/bin/answer.py?answer=39551):
Public
Set your album visibility to 'Public' to make them viewable to anyone who knows the URL of
your public gallery. This URL is easy to share ‐ it's short and based on your Google Account
username: http://picasaweb.google.com/[Username]. Your public albums may also appear in
public search. Learn more about public search.
Unlisted
Set your album to 'Unlisted' to limit who can see your album. All unlisted albums have an
authorization key in the web address; the key is a combination of letters and numbers which
make the web address very difficult to guess. Anyone that has the exact web address will be
able to see your unlisted album.
Sign‐in required to view
Select the 'Sign‐in required to view' option to set the highest level of privacy for your album ‐‐
you specify who has permission to view it, and visitors must sign in to their Google Account to
verify their identity. Anyone not included on the album's 'Shared with' access list will be unable
to view the album. Learn more about adding and removing visitors from your 'Shared with'
access list for albums that require sign‐in to view.
